Output e16289a8c25ecc50f41890661fb2099797988d0d9f154a63c8f2f68838cd9f7b:1

value
8376588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3af371a4ff3b744d2f5364313d736f300a5767fa OP_EQUAL
address
374ikT524feqgC367L8j1cNnYjHXzshKTR
transaction
e16289a8c25ecc50f41890661fb2099797988d0d9f154a63c8f2f68838cd9f7b
spent
true